Comerica Incorporated (NYSE: CMA) has appointed Juan Rodriguez as Executive Vice President and Chief Information Security Officer, effective February 16, 2021. Rodriguez will oversee the bank's information security policies and strategy, reporting to Megan Crespi, the Chief Technology & Operations Services Officer. With over ten years at NatWest Markets developing global cyber security strategies, Rodriguez brings extensive experience in financial services and other industries. Comerica, headquartered in Dallas, has total assets of $88 billion as of December 31, 2020.

Comerica Bank's California Economic Activity Index rose to 104.4 in November, marking a 15% increase from its historical low. This represents the fifth consecutive monthly gain, with seven of the eight components rising. The state faced job losses of 52,200 in December due to renewed social restrictions. The recent improvements in the index align with economic rebounds in Q3 and early Q4, though early vaccine rollout issues and more contagious COVID-19 variants present risks. A $900 billion fiscal stimulus is anticipated to bolster the California economy in H2 2021.

Comerica Bank's Texas Economic Activity Index rose to 123.8 in November, representing a 30% increase from its historical low of 95.5. This marks the fifth consecutive month of improvement, driven by rising oil prices. Eight out of nine sub-indexes showed growth, with notable gains in nonfarm employment and state trade. However, hotel occupancy declined, impacted by the pandemic. By December, Texas experienced a net gain of 64,200 payroll jobs compared to a net loss of 140,000 for the entire U.S., although Texas recorded a 7.2% unemployment rate, slightly higher than the national average.

The Michigan Economic Activity Index from Comerica Bank rose to 106.3 in November, marking a 22% increase from its historical low. This is the fifth consecutive month of growth, although the increase was marginal at 0.1%. Only three of nine sub-indexes, including nonfarm payrolls and house prices, saw improvement. Michigan's unemployment rate improved to 7.5% in December, but it remains higher than the national rate of 6.7%. Concerns persist as strains in the economy and social policies may impact the index in the upcoming months.

Comerica Incorporated (NYSE: CMA) announced that David Kunik has been appointed as the Florida Market President, succeeding Patty Nobles who will retire after 33 years at the company. Kunik, who joined Comerica in 2013, will oversee Florida retail banking and enhance business development across the region. He has a diverse background in the financial sector, including roles in wealth management and commercial banking. Comerica reported total assets of $88 billion as of December 31, 2020.
